The BC817K-25 E6327 is a general-purpose NPN bipolar junction transistor (BJT) manufactured by Infineon Technologies. It is designed for various switching and amplification applications in electronic circuits. This transistor is characterized by its moderate current and voltage handling capabilities and is commonly used in small-signal circuits.

Features
- NPN Transistor: An NPN transistor with a collector, base, and emitter.
- Medium Current Capability: Collector current (IC) of up to 500 mA.
- Voltage Rating: Collector-emitter voltage (VCEO) of up to 45 V.
- High Current Gain (hFE): Typically between 160 and 400.
- Low Saturation Voltage: Low VCE(sat) for efficient switching.
- Small Signal Amplification: Suitable for amplifying small signals.
- RoHS Compliant: Complies with Restriction of Hazardous Substances directive.

Additional Details
The BC817K-25 E6327 is housed in a small SOT-23 surface mount package, making it suitable for compact designs. The "-25" suffix indicates a specific current gain range within the overall BC817 family. The E6327 designation specifies the tape and reel packaging configuration for automated assembly processes.
